400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> 软件攻略 > 文章详情

excel名次怎么弄(Excel排名方法)

作者:路由通
|
324人看过
发布时间:2025-06-03 22:17:58
标签:
Excel名次功能全方位深度解析 在数据处理与分析领域,Excel的排名功能是衡量数据相对位置的核心工具。从学生成绩排序到销售业绩评估,名次计算能快速揭示数据分布规律。不同于简单排序,Excel提供RANK、RANK.EQ、RANK.AV
excel名次怎么弄(Excel排名方法)
<>

Excel名次功能全方位深度解析

在数据处理与分析领域,Excel的排名功能是衡量数据相对位置的核心工具。从学生成绩排序到销售业绩评估,名次计算能快速揭示数据分布规律。不同于简单排序,Excel提供RANK、RANK.EQ、RANK.AVG等多种函数适应不同场景,配合条件格式和数据透视表可实现动态可视化排名。多平台环境下,Windows与Mac版本函数兼容性、Excel在线版功能限制以及WPS等第三方软件的差异化表现都需要重点关注。本文将系统解析基础函数应用、跨平台差异、动态排名技术等八大维度,并提供详尽的对比数据与实战案例。

e	xcel名次怎么弄

一、基础排名函数对比与应用场景

Excel提供三类核心排名函数,其计算逻辑存在显著差异:




























函数名称重复值处理版本要求典型误差
RANK重复值同排名并跳过后续名次所有版本新版本可能被替换
RANK.EQ与RANK完全一致2010及以上忽略平均值计算
RANK.AVG重复值取名次平均值2010及以上非整数结果需注意

实际应用中,学生成绩排名适合使用RANK.EQ保持传统排名方式,而客户满意度调查则推荐RANK.AVG以体现同分公平性。以下是典型参数设置示例:


  • =RANK.EQ(B2,$B$2:$B$50,0) —— 降序排列

  • =RANK.AVG(C2,$C$2:$C$50,1) —— 升序排列

特殊情况下需注意文本型数字的转换,建议先用VALUE函数处理。跨工作表引用时,需确保区域地址包含工作表名称,如Sheet2!$A$1:$A$100。

二、多条件排名技术实现

当单一指标无法满足复杂业务需求时,需要组合多条件进行排名。主流方案包括SUMPRODUCT组合法和COUNTIFS函数法。






















方法公式示例运算效率限制条件
SUMPRODUCT=SUMPRODUCT(($B$2:$B$100>B2)/COUNTIF($B$2:$B$100,$B$2:$B$100))+1较低不支持2003版
COUNTIFS=COUNTIFS($B$2:$B$100,">"&B2)+1较高仅单条件优势

对于包含权重系数的场景,推荐使用加权排名公式:


  • =SUMPRODUCT(($B$2:$B$1000.7+$C$2:$C$1000.3)>(B20.7+C20.3))+1


三、动态数据排名解决方案

针对频繁更新的数据集,常规排名函数会导致公式冗余。结合TABLE功能创建结构化引用可建立自动扩展的排名系统。




























技术方案响应速度内存占用兼容性
传统区域引用全版本
结构化引用中等较高2007+
OFFSET动态区域全版本

实操步骤:首先将数据区域转换为表格(Ctrl+T),然后使用如下公式实现动态排名:


  • =RANK.EQ([Score],Table1[Score])

  • =COUNTIFS(Table1[Score],">"&[Score])+1

当新增数据行时,排名结果会自动更新。此方法特别适用于销售仪表盘等需要实时监控的场景。

四、中国式排名特殊处理技巧

区别于西方排名系统,中国式排名要求并列后不跳过名次。实现这一需求主要有三种技术路径。


  • FREQUENCY函数法:=SUM(--(FREQUENCY($B$2:$B$100,IF($B$2:$B$100>=B2,$B$2:$B$100))>0))

  • 辅助列组合法:先去除重复值再排名

  • VBA自定义函数:创建ChineseRank模块

性能测试数据显示:






















数据量FREQUENCY耗时辅助列耗时VBA耗时
1000行0.8秒0.3秒0.1秒
10000行6.5秒2.1秒0.4秒

对于非技术人员,推荐使用辅助列方案:先通过"数据-删除重复项"获取唯一值列表,再对原始数据使用MATCH函数获取中国式排名。

五、跨平台兼容性深度评测

不同操作系统和软件版本对排名功能的支持存在明显差异。




























平台/版本RANK迁移状态RANK.AVG支持数组公式限制
Excel 2003完全支持不支持需Ctrl+Shift+Enter
Excel Online自动转为RANK.EQ支持动态数组受限
WPS 2019兼容但速度慢部分支持性能下降30%

Mac平台需特别注意:


  • Excel 2016 for Mac不支持某些数组公式简写

  • macOS Big Sur之后版本的计算引擎有优化


六、错误处理与性能优化方案

排名计算中常见错误包括N/A、VALUE!和循环引用,可通过以下方式预防:


  • 数据清洗:=IFERROR(RANK.EQ(CLEAN(B2),$B$2:$B$100),"-")

  • 区域锁定:绝对引用防止拖动错误

  • 条件格式:标记异常值 =AND(ISNUMBER(B2),COUNTIF($B$2:$B$100,B2)>0)

大数据量优化技巧:


  • 将常量数组改为实际引用范围

  • 避免整列引用如A:A

  • 使用INDEX代替INDIRECT

测试数据显示优化前后对比:



















优化措施10000行计算时间内存占用(MB)
原始公式12.7秒145
优化后3.2秒78

七、可视化排名展示技巧

通过条件格式可创建专业级的排名热力图:


  • 色阶设置:=AND(RANK.EQ(B2,$B$2:$B$100)<=10,B2>0)

  • 数据条:基于PERCENTILE.INC函数动态调整

  • 图标集:利用RANK结果配置箭头方向

高级可视化方案:


  • 结合Sparkline迷你图展示排名趋势

  • 使用Camera Tool创建动态排名看板

  • Power View三维排名柱状图


八、企业级应用案例解析

某零售集团使用多维度排名系统监控500家门店业绩:




























KPI维度排名算法刷新频率可视化方式
销售额RANK.EQ实时热力地图
客单价PERCENTRANK.INC每日子弹图
增长率中国式排名每周动态条形图

关键技术架构:


  • Power Query自动清洗原始数据

  • 数据模型建立关联指标

  • Power Pivot实现DAX动态排名

实践过程中发现,超过200个并发用户访问排名报表时,建议采用以下优化方案:将预计算结果存入SQL数据库,通过ODBC连接减少Excel计算压力,同时设置夜间自动刷新机制保证数据时效性。对于跨国企业,还需考虑时区因素对排名截取时间的影响,通常采用UTC时间戳统一基准。

e	xcel名次怎么弄

移动端查看排名报表时,iOS设备对某些条件格式的渲染存在差异,建议单独设计手机专用视图。教育行业应用时要注意保护学生隐私,可通过权限控制隐藏敏感排名信息。数据验证环节应建立三级复核机制,特别是关系到绩效考核的排名数据,需同时保存历史版本以便追溯。金融领域使用时需要遵循监管要求,某些风险指标排名必须保留完整的计算日志。


相关文章
抖音如何不用多闪(抖音免多闪)
抖音如何不用多闪:全方位深度解析 综合评述 抖音作为全球领先的短视频平台,其生态系统中曾包含多闪这一社交工具,但用户在实际操作中可能因功能重叠、隐私顾虑或体验差异而选择脱离多闪。本文将从功能替代性、数据独立性、运营策略等八个维度,系统化拆
2025-06-03 22:24:31
224人看过
nfc公交卡怎么使用微信(微信NFC公交卡)
NFC公交卡使用微信全攻略 随着移动支付的普及,NFC公交卡与微信的结合为用户提供了更便捷的出行体验。通过微信开通虚拟交通卡,用户可直接用手机刷卡乘车,避免了实体卡丢失、充值不便等问题。该功能目前已在北上广深等30+城市落地,支持地铁、公
2025-06-03 22:20:29
89人看过
如何恢复微信已删信息(微信找回聊天记录)
微信已删信息恢复全方位指南 在数字化社交高度发达的今天,微信作为国民级应用承载着大量重要信息。误删聊天记录可能导致工作文件丢失、珍贵记忆消失或关键证据灭失。本文将从技术原理、操作路径、平台差异等维度系统解析微信已删信息恢复的可行性方案,涵
2025-06-03 22:21:39
336人看过
店位置怎么上微信位置(微信店铺定位)
店位置怎么上微信位置?全方位深度解析 在数字化时代,微信位置已成为商家线上曝光的重要入口。无论是餐饮、零售还是服务行业,通过微信展示店铺位置不仅能提升用户到店率,还能增强品牌线上影响力。然而,许多商家对如何高效完成这一操作缺乏系统认知,导
2025-06-03 22:23:53
278人看过
电脑怎么实现微信多开(微信多开方法)
电脑微信多开全方位攻略 电脑微信多开全方位攻略 在数字化办公和社交场景中,微信多开已成为高频需求。无论是个人管理多个账号,还是企业需要协同操作,掌握多开技术能显著提升效率。本文将从系统兼容性、软件工具、脚本编写、虚拟机方案等八个维度,深入
2025-06-03 22:18:37
174人看过
微信怎么批量添加好友 微信朋友圈(微信批量加友)
微信批量添加好友及朋友圈管理深度解析 微信作为国内最大的社交平台之一,其好友添加和朋友圈管理功能一直备受关注。批量添加好友和优化朋友圈运营是许多用户和企业的核心需求,但微信官方对此有严格的限制措施。本文将系统性地从技术可行性、合规风险、操
2025-06-03 22:18:16
37人看过